Progressive side wagers: Games such as Caribbean Stud Poker often contain one of these. You usually put a wager (a dollar is the normal amt.) to try to win a side jackpot that could be upwards of twenty-five thousand dollars. Though huge jackpots like this are very tempting, they are also very hard to win. You would have to hit a Royal Flush in order to win this bet. Also, picture this- you wager twenty hands and put the side wager every time. That is twenty dollars you could have used towards the real game bet in place of a sucker bet. Picture what you might have been able to win at a bet with better odds utilizing that 20 dollars.
Individual number bets in Roulette: This is particularly true for American Roulette. Why? American Roulette has 2 0’s on the wheel, as opposed to European Roulette, which has just one. This shifts the complete house edge from 2% with one zero wheel to a whopping five% in American. The single number wager has only a 1 in 38 chance of succeeding, which are very long odds indeed. Try even-odd or black-red wagers alternately which have a much smaller casino edge.
Keno: Any version of Keno, and regardless of how you wager on it, the house edge can be a whopping 25%. Yes, that isn’t a error. Because of the large set of numbers you have to pick, it isn’t recommended to bet on Keno very much. A number of times for entertainment, maybe. But don’t waste all your money on it or you will quickly discover yourself bankrupt.
